Ascension to Unveil new microBIRD Tracker at MMVR

BURLINGTON, VERMONT; JANUARY 9, 2004: Ascension Technology will display a prototype of the new microBIRD motion tracker in Booth #130 at the 12th Annual Medicine Meets Virtual Reality Conference January 14-17, 2004, in Newport Beach, CA. The microBIRD has been designed for minimally invasive medical procedures including computer-assisted and robotic surgery. Development of microBIRD is being funded in part by a grant from the Defense Advanced Research Project Agency (DARPA).

microBIRD applications include 3D measurement of instruments such as biopsy needles, catheters, probes, robotic end-effectors and scopes—all of which need precise 6 degrees-of-freedom tracking when inserted in the human body. Employing a pulsed DC magnetic field sensing technology to minimize metallic distortion, microBIRD also overcomes the limitations of line-of-sight tracking devices which are bulky and easily occluded. Additional technological developments to further minimize real time metallic distortion will be made as the DARPA project progresses.

At MMVR, Ascension partners will also show how miniBIRD sensors are used in medical simulation and training applications: Simbionix will display the Uro Mentor simulator for safe hands-on training and practice of endourology diagnostic and therapeutic procedures. The Center for Integration of Medicine and Innovative Technology (CIMIT) will exhibit the VIRGIL Chest Trauma Training Simulator System developed to teach Army medics how to treat collapsed lungs and blood or air in the chest cavity.
